Preparing for the Deoria Tal Trek: More Than Just Packing a Bag
Preparation is key to enjoying any trek, and the Deoria Tal Trek is no exception. While the trek is considered relatively easy, especially for beginners, being adequately prepared will ensure a comfortable and safe experience. Here’s a breakdown of what you need to consider:
- Physical Fitness: While not overly strenuous, a moderate level of fitness is recommended. Regular walks or light jogging in the weeks leading up to the trek will help.
- Essential Gear: Sturdy trekking shoes, a waterproof jacket, warm layers, a backpack (30-40 liters), a water bottle, and a headlamp are essential.
- Acclimatization: Deoria Tal is situated at an altitude of approximately 2,438 meters (7,999 feet). Spending a day or two at a lower altitude before commencing the trek is advisable to acclimatize to the thinner air.
- Permits and Permissions: Check if any permits are required for the trek before you go. This information can usually be obtained from local tourism offices.

FAQ: Deoria Tal Trek
Here are some frequently asked questions about the Deoria Tal Trek:
- Q: What is the best time to visit Deoria Tal?
A: The best time to visit Deoria Tal is during the spring (March-May) and autumn (September-November) months. The weather is pleasant, and the views are clear. - Q: Is the Deoria Tal trek difficult?
A: The Deoria Tal trek is considered relatively easy and is suitable for beginners. - Q: How long does it take to complete the trek?
A: The trek typically takes 2-3 days to complete. - Q: Is accommodation available near Deoria Tal?
A: Yes, there are camping options available near the lake.
Comparative Table: Trekking Seasons
Season | Pros | Cons |
---|---|---|
Spring (March-May) | Pleasant weather, blooming rhododendrons, clear views. | Possibility of rain. |
Summer (June-August) | Warm weather, lush greenery. | Monsoon season, heavy rainfall, slippery trails. |
Autumn (September-November) | Clear skies, crisp air, vibrant autumn colors. | Cold nights. |
Winter (December-February) | Snow-covered landscapes, serene atmosphere. | Very cold temperatures, challenging trekking conditions. |
